/* getopt_long and getopt_long_only entry points for GNU getopt.
   Copyright (C) 1987, 1988, 1989, 1990, 1991, 1992, 1993, 1994, 1996, 1997,
                 1998, 2004, 2005, 2006, 2007 Free Software Foundation, Inc.
   This file is part of the GNU C Library.

#ifdef HAVE_CONFIG_H
#include <config.h>
#endif

#ifdef _LIBC
# include <getopt.h>
#else
# include "getopt.h"
#endif
#include "getopt_int.h"

#include <stdio.h>

/* This needs to come after some library #include
   to get __GNU_LIBRARY__ defined.  */
#ifdef __GNU_LIBRARY__
#include <stdlib.h>
#endif

#ifndef	NULL
#define NULL 0
#endif

int
getopt_long (int argc, char *__getopt_argv_const *argv, const char *options,
	     const struct option *long_options, int *opt_index)
{
  return _getopt_internal (argc, (char **) argv, options, long_options,
			   opt_index, 0, 0);
}

int
_getopt_long_r (int argc, char **argv, const char *options,
		const struct option *long_options, int *opt_index,
		struct _getopt_data *d)
{
  return _getopt_internal_r (argc, argv, options, long_options, opt_index,
			     0, 0, d);
}

/* Like getopt_long, but '-' as well as '--' can indicate a long option.
   If an option that starts with '-' (not '--') doesn't match a long option,
   but does match a short option, it is parsed as a short option
   instead.  */

int
getopt_long_only (int argc, char *__getopt_argv_const *argv,
		  const char *options,
		  const struct option *long_options, int *opt_index)
{
  return _getopt_internal (argc, (char **) argv, options, long_options,
			   opt_index, 1, 0);
}

int
_getopt_long_only_r (int argc, char **argv, const char *options,
		     const struct option *long_options, int *opt_index,
		     struct _getopt_data *d)
{
  return _getopt_internal_r (argc, argv, options, long_options, opt_index,
			     1, 0, d);
}


#ifdef TEST

#include <stdio.h>

int
main (int argc, char **argv)
{
  int c;
  int digit_optind = 0;

  while (1)
    {
      int this_option_optind = optind ? optind : 1;
      int option_index = 0;
      static struct option long_options[] =
      {
	{"add", 1, 0, 0},
	{"append", 0, 0, 0},
	{"delete", 1, 0, 0},
	{"verbose", 0, 0, 0},
	{"create", 0, 0, 0},
	{"file", 1, 0, 0},
	{0, 0, 0, 0}
      };

      c = getopt_long (argc, argv, "abc:d:0123456789",
		       long_options, &option_index);
      if (c == -1)
	break;

      switch (c)
	{
	case 0:
	  printf ("option %s", long_options[option_index].name);
	  if (optarg)
	    printf (" with arg %s", optarg);
	  printf ("\n");
	  break;

	case '0':
	case '1':
	case '2':
	case '3':
	case '4':
	case '5':
	case '6':
	case '7':
	case '8':
	case '9':
	  if (digit_optind != 0 && digit_optind != this_option_optind)
	    printf ("digits occur in two different argv-elements.\n");
	  digit_optind = this_option_optind;
	  printf ("option %c\n", c);
	  break;

	case 'a':
	  printf ("option a\n");
	  break;

	case 'b':
	  printf ("option b\n");
	  break;

	case 'c':
	  printf ("option c with value `%s'\n", optarg);
	  break;

	case 'd':
	  printf ("option d with value `%s'\n", optarg);
	  break;

	case '?':
	  break;

	default:
	  printf ("?? getopt returned character code 0%o ??\n", c);
	}
    }

  if (optind < argc)
    {
      printf ("non-option ARGV-elements: ");
      while (optind < argc)
	printf ("%s ", argv[optind++]);
      printf ("\n");
    }

  exit (0);
}

#endif /* TEST */
